WebTexas Transportation code specifies that high-beams should not be used: Within 500 feet of an approaching vehicle in an opposing lane (P.S. including divided highways) Within 300 feet of vehicle in the same lane When the road is illuminated (street lamps) When driving in heavy rain, snow, sleet, dust or fog WebWhenever the driver of any motor vehicle approaches from the rear or follows within 200 feet of another vehicle proceeding in the same direction, the driver shall use the low beam of his vehicle's headlights or shall dim the headlights if the vehicle has single-beam lights. WebSection 547.333 Texas Transportation Code Sec. 547.333 Multiple-beam Lighting Equipment Required (a) Unless provided otherwise, a headlamp, auxiliary driving lamp, … WebIf you are driving with your high-beam lights on, you must dim them at least 500 ft from any oncoming vehicle, so you don't blind the oncoming driver. You must use low-beam lights if you are within 200-300 ft of the vehicle you are following. Consult your state's Drivers Handbook for details.

Web29 Sep 2024 · The strongest car lights in your car are called high beam headlights. They are used at night and in poor lighting conditions to light up as much of the road ahead as possible as you drive.
